How to make Firefox my default browser on my new computer a Windows 11 computer. I’m to the point where I’ve got a pop-up window, which says sync Firefox on your phone or tablet. I am asked toOpen Firefox on my mobile device. Then Go to the menu and tap sign in. That’s where I am. Now I’m asked to tap “ready to scan” and hold my phone over the code. Unfortunately, my Firefox app does not show a ready to scan option after I get to sign in. Help!!

It sounds like you’re almost there! On some versions of the Firefox app, the “Ready to Scan” button doesn’t appear right away try closing the app completely and reopening it, then go to the menu → sign in again. Sometimes it only shows after a quick refresh. Also make sure your Firefox app is fully updated.
